Subject: DR drill Thursday — SweepHawk

Team,

Thursday we simulate full loss of the SweepHawk orphaned-resource sweeper. Expect alerts; ignore pages tagged DRILL. New folks: watch the restore, don't touch prod. The sweeper's state snapshot lives in the Corvane cold archive. Restoring it requires unlocking the archive vault with the recovery passphrase below.

strongbox words: druvan-lamys-eliius-jorax-istox-soreth-ulays-gilix-ralix-oliiel-norwyn-casvan-praius

To: Heads of Department
Subject: Northreach expansion

All — decision made. We enter the Vellmark region in Q3. Osgood will lead site selection; Priya owns hiring plans. Budgets locked by end of month — no exceptions. Regulatory review is underway and looks clean. Do not discuss externally until the announcement; competitors in Vellmark are watching for exactly this move. Department-level plans due to me within two weeks. For context, here is the strategic rationale, strictly need-to-know:

confidential, kahog-bawif: The northern region missed its Pramir quota by 20.0 percent last quarter. Casaxek Freight plans to lower the Fraion list price by 41.5 percent in December. The finance team signed off on a budget of $236.4 million for Project Druius. The renewal with Fenysix Partners closes at $91.3 million a year, 2.1 percent below the last contract.

Subject: Snapshot tests now cover plugin UI components

Hi plugin folks,

Quick heads-up: the Glimmerkit release pipeline now runs snapshot tests against any UI components your plugins register. If your snapshots drift, the build flags it before publish — no more surprise layout breaks in Verano. Update your baselines with the usual refresh command. The snapshot run that validated this change is below.

pipeline stamp: htk21_cc68b8e00e3cb5ca75ae8